Output 62b323b4cf95f57046cc7290989421f22b7daf269e5d4e369300797c12487295:0

value
1029369
script pubkey
OP_0 OP_PUSHBYTES_20 566acda1994283e60a28f0285d6318e45a32b883
address
bc1q2e4vmgveg2p7vz3g7q596cccu3dr9wyr2qhd02
transaction
62b323b4cf95f57046cc7290989421f22b7daf269e5d4e369300797c12487295
spent
true